Transaction 3f13391db0263edfb544f76b7ae3004e23807940b491e7a8e2e5ba5ebea6e611

2 Input
2 Outputs
  • 3f13391db0263edfb544f76b7ae3004e23807940b491e7a8e2e5ba5ebea6e611:0
  • value  1000060
    address  18DWxpBJKxLVFF6Ey87HJF6bHHPx5AsvA3
  • 3f13391db0263edfb544f76b7ae3004e23807940b491e7a8e2e5ba5ebea6e611:1
  • value  5950
    address  13pLPUvGBdHLeQwAFaev3CUNY1otmt2K2z